Neovation Learning Solutions places No. 334 on The Globe and Mail’s third-annual ranking of Canada’s Top Growing Companies

Winnipeg, Manitoba (September 24, 2021)
Neovation Learning Solutions is pleased to announce it placed No. 334 on the 2021 Report on Business ranking of Canada’s Top Growing Companies.

Globe and Mail 2021 Report on Business Canada's Top Growing Companies

Canada’s Top Growing Companies ranks Canadian companies on three-year revenue growth. Neovation Learning Solutions earned its spot with three-year growth of 92%.

Launched in 2019, the Canada’s Top Growing Companies editorial ranking aims to celebrate entrepreneurial achievement in Canada by identifying and amplifying the success of growth-minded, independent businesses in Canada. It is a voluntary program; companies had to complete an in-depth application process in order to qualify. In total, 448 companies earned a spot on this year’s ranking.  

The full list of 2021 winners, and accompanying editorial coverage, is published in the October issue of Report on Business magazine—out now—and online.

About The Globe and Mail

The Globe and Mail is Canada’s foremost news media company, leading the national discussion and causing policy change through brave and independent journalism since 1844. With award-winning coverage of business, politics and national affairs, The Globe and Mail newspaper reaches 6.4 million readers every week in print or digital formats, and Report on Business magazine reaches 2 million readers in print and digital every issue. The Globe and Mail’s investment in innovative data science means that as the world continues to change, so does The Globe. The Globe and Mail is owned by Woodbridge, the investment arm of the Thomson family.
